This comprehensive 6-hour DBT foundational course for mental health providers is designed to provide a strong understanding of DBT principles and techniques, equipping you with the skills and knowledge to integrate DBT into your practice.
• Welcome and Introductions (15 minutes)
• Overview and History of DBT (45 minutes)
• Mindfulness Practice and Discussion (20 minutes)
• Dialectical Principles (45 minutes)
• Break (15 minutes)
• DBT Case Formulation (45 minutes)
• The Biosocial Model (40 minutes)
• DBT Skills Training Procedures (30 minutes)
• Functions & Modes of Treatment (50 minutes)
• DBT Consultation Team (30 minutes)
• Levels of Disorder & Stages of Treatment (60 minutes)
• Treatment Targets and Secondary Targets (30 minutes)
• Q&A/Wrap-Up (15 minutes)
